First Halloween Bingo: A Spooky Success

The first Halloween Bingo was a memorable kickoff to what we hope becomes a long-standing annual tradition. Designed to bring together both our league members and the wider community, the event exceeded expectations with an incredible turnout and enthusiastic participation.
With nearly 180 attendees filling the venue, the energy was electric from the moment the doors opened. Guests showed up in uniqueHalloween costumes that showcased remarkable creativity and effort—even our seasoned panel of judges was blown away by the level of detail and originality on display. The costume contest became a highlight of the evening, adding an extra layer of fun and friendly competition.
The night featured five lively rounds of bingo, emceed by the ever-charismatic Jeffrey Griffin, whose humor and energy kept the crowd engaged and entertained. Between games, attendees enjoyed a delicious spread catered by HonkyTonk Smokehouse, alongside a festive, cider-based signature cocktail that added a little sparkle to the spooky celebration.
Every corner of the venue hummed with music and excitement. Guests grooved to the beats of DJ Yung Prophet, whose music selection kept the party going. Whether it was classic Halloween hits or current dance favorites, the soundtrack was the perfect backdrop for a night full of laughter and celebration.
We’re thrilled to share that the event sold out dinner tickets and successfully raised $18,000 to support the League’s mission—an incredible achievement for our inaugural year.
